Many thanks Chris L for taking the trouble to post so many photos and preserving memories of those wonderful plants. There are also many excellent photos on Alice Vander Bon's Reading Branch web site, link on p2.
I must share any credit for judging the Mesembs with her. We judged our section together contrary to instructions, but did finish three minutes late.
Where were the Matucanas? I thought the Agave classes were very good, although eborispina is starting to dominate the prizes. Not so many Sansevierias as I remember from last time? The last "Fancy Container" class was certainly a triumph with so many creative entries, but the prizes seemed to go to quality plants rather than artistic ideas.
